Fundamentals Of Selective Laser Melting Slm

Energy density is useful to make use of in choosing the appropriate laser energy, scan speed, hatch spacing, layer thickness to attenuate the defects and improve the manufacturing effectivity within the SLM process. Developments in laser technology, such because the introduction of the femtosecond laser, could increase the use of additive manufacturing methods in order that they can be used with a much greater range of metals and metallic alloys. Femtosecond lasers are helpful for 3D steel printing because they will deliver a really short pulse of high-energy laser light, allowing them to fuse metal powders with a greater-than-ever stage of precision. One of the most effective additive manufacturingnbsp;strategies for metal is direct metal laser sintering, also referred to as DMLS. This process can be utilized to construct objects out of almost any steel alloy, in distinction to different 3D printing strategies, which solely work with polymer-based supplies or particular metallic alloys.

SLM Solutions' CoCr28Mo6 is a cobalt, chromium, and molybdenum alloy with versatile purposes. Owing to its distinctive biocompatibility, CoCr28Mo6 is used within the medical industry for the manufacturing of implants and prostheses. The material can be used to supply elements for utility in excessive temperature environments such as jet-engines. Electron beam melting (EBM), methods require a vacuum however can be used with metals and alloys in the creation of practical parts. All PBF processes involve the spreading of the powder material over earlier layers. A hopper or a reservoir below of apart the mattress supplies fresh material supply. Direct metallic laser sintering (DMLS) is identical as SLS, but with the utilization of metals and not plastics. Selective Heat Sintering differs from different processes by way of utilizing a heated thermal print head to fuse powder materials collectively. SLM is a powder-based additive manufacturing process that permits attaining three-dimensional (3D) functional components from CAD information.
